Naim is introducing a full-featured radio & digital media player, the UnitiQute. It is a high-end remote-controlled all-in-one audio player that can handle practically any source material: FM radio & Internet Radio (plus DAB in available markets), MP3s through its iPod connection, and streamed audio (through a network) and audio files off a USB memory key.
UnitiQute's network streaming capabilities are what set it apart from other digital media players. It can stream music from any UPnP networked devices, including 24bit/96kHz WAV or FLAC (lossless) files. With its onboard 24bit/192kHz DAC, UnitiQute maintains the highest fidelity and remains true to its source.
Bowers & Wilkins has updated its 800 Series by upgrading to Diamond dome tweeters in every speaker throughout the seven-model range. The updated 800 Series will be available in February.
The Diamond dome tweeter is now a "quad-magnet" design, which is supposed to increase efficiency and improve the dynamic range at the high frequencies, while a new surround material aids dispersion characteristics, and provides a more stable stereo image.
Bass has also improved via a new dual-magnet motor system using neodymium that improves the linearity and reduces harmonic distortion.

For those looking for a discrete, multifunction device with minimal setup, the e2LightSpeaker lets consumers distribute sound from one room to another without cutting into drywall, installing brackets, configuring software or snaking cables through walls. The self-contained in-ceiling system fits standard 5" and 6" recessed light fixtures with a standard Edison (incandescent) light-bulb socket. It combines a wireless receiver, 20W digital amplifier, 3" full-range speaker and a dimmable LED light in a single fixture.
Sony's new 3D capable BDV-HZ970W is a full HD 1080p 5.1 channel Blu-ray disc home theater system that features wireless capabilities via the included USB wireless LAN adapter (802.11) allowing for easy access to a broad range of entertainment from the BRAVIA Internet Video platform and BD-LIVE extra features and content.
The 1000W system features Sony's S-AIR technology allows it to transmit audio to the included wireless rear channel surround speakers. Users can also add wireless multi-room speaker clients (sold separately) to enjoy music in other parts of the home.
Current-Driving of Loudspeakers: Remedy to the Fundamental Fallacy of Sound Reproduction Technology by Esa Meriläinen argues that conventional loudspeaker technology is flawed and introduces a new method for loudspeaker feeding called current-drive.

Without a doubt, the theme for this year's CES is 3D but what good is the technology if there's no content to go along with it? It may be fun being an early adopter, but having an expensive 3D HDTV sitting in your living room without any content is like having a gourmet kitchen at a research station at the North Pole.
Hot on the heels of all the 3D HDTV unveilings, two major cable networks, ESPN and Discovery, have announced that they plan to start beaming 3D content in the near future.
